WebBackground Sibuyan is a small crescent-shaped island in Romblon Province, 33% of which is covered with primary dense forests. 2 The island has never been commercially connected to the rest of the Philippines archipelago until very recently and hence has one of the world’s highest rates of endemism and biodiversity. Sibuyan can be reached from Romblon by … Sibuyan is a crescent-shaped island, the second largest in an archipelago comprising Romblon Province, Philippines. Located in the namesake Sibuyan Sea, it has an area of 445 square kilometres (172 sq mi) and has a total population of 62,815 as of 2024 census.
